Genie and Overhead Door garage door openers use just one inexperienced and one particular crimson mild on their safety sensors. The eco-friendly sensor is the sending device that shoots the infrared sign out, and the crimson basic safety sensor may be the receiver. When both lights are stable, you're operational.

Safety sensors included with automatic garage door openers are infrared sensors that make an invisible connection by using a “sending” sensor in addition to a “receiving” sensor.

The main detail you will need to keep in mind when installing new safety sensors may be the polarity in the wire. Chamberlain, LiftMaster, and Craftsman garage door openers use polarity, which means you may need to make sure the white and black wires are saved in their initial orientation. If you can get it backwards, it won’t injury anything. All You should do is change the wires.

Aligning your garage door sensors is a activity it is possible to normally do yourself. It involves loosening the screws that hold the sensors on their mounting brackets and gently modifying their situation.
